Bittensor price is grabbing headlines today after surging more than 14% in the last 24 hours and notching a 23% gain over the past week. This rally has lifted TAO’s market cap to an impressive $4 billion. The spark? Grayscale announced new institutional interest with its Bittensor Trust filing. This powerful combination of fresh capital, technical breakout, and sustained spot accumulation is driving sentiment and price.
TAO Price Analysis
On the 4-hour chart, TAO price has decisively reclaimed the $403.65 Fibonacci 23.6% retracement level, flipping it back into support. Notably, the token is now holding above its 7-day SMA at $394.36. Recent price action shows a sharp rebound from $345.41, confirming that bulls defended the pivot point at $371.4. The latest pulse in the MACD histogram (+7.71) reveals that bullish momentum is still accelerating. Meanwhile, the RSI sits at 55, suggesting there’s still room for additional upside.

What does this mean for traders? The breakout above $403 validates the short-term bullish trend. As long as TAO stays above the $371.4 pivot, dips are likely to be bought. Immediate upside targets include $433.9, with a potential MOVE to the next resistance at $478.27. Should bulls clear this level, the path opens toward $564, which aligns with the 127.2% Fibonacci extension.
